- Authority. AR 190-11, Physical Security of Arms, Ammunition, and Explosives; AR 710-2, Supply Policy Below the National Level; DA Pam 750-1, Chapter 10.
- Effective Date. [DD MONTH YYYY].
- Period. Indefinite or until formally relieved in writing.
- Duties and Responsibilities. Assistant Armorers will:
- Assist the Unit Armorer in all arms room duties
- Issue and receive weapons in the absence of the Unit Armorer
- Conduct weapons cleaning and basic maintenance
- Assist with weapons inventories
- Maintain arms room security standards
- Perform duties as assigned by the Unit Armorer
- Maintain proficiency in weapons maintenance procedures
- Assist with weapons inspections and serviceability checks
- Qualifications. Must have completed Assistant Armorer training or on-the-job training under the Unit Armorer.
